Al Qaeda’s Number Three is Killed in Afghanistan Al-Qaeda has confirmed that its number three was killed in Afghanistan. Mustafa al-Yazid is believed to have been killed last week is a air strike according to information published on an al-Qaeda web site. They claimed that some of his family members were killed also.
Al-Yazid was very close to Osama bin Laden and had his hand in a wide variety of operational procedures and decisions. He is believed to have been the Chief Financial Officer for al-Qaeda among other duties. His death was also confirmed by tribal elders and other Taliban members. He was also a founding member of al-Qaeda. This has got to be a crippling blow to al-Qaeda.
